Ruthmann has appointed Time Ibérica as the distributor of Steiger and Cargoloader products in Spain and Portugal.

Until now, Time Iberica has been solely a Versalift dealer. The company is owned by Time France, which has been responsible for the sales and service of Versalift products for some years.

Julien Bourrellis, president of Time France said, "Ruthmann's professional truck-mounted aerial platforms and special transport vehicles, which we now sell and service, will significantly broaden our product range and service portfolio. Ruthmann has years of experience and is extremely successful in this industry. Ruthmann products are synonymous for innovative technology and the highest quality and safety standards. Our objective is to enhance our product range for existing business contacts and to create a new customer base in Spain and Portugal.

For maintenance and repair purposes, we will continue to rely on our proven customer service network."

Time Danmark already represents Ruthmann in Denmark and Ruthmann is responsible for sales and services of Time products in Germany and Austria. The two companies are also represented by Brubakken in Norway and Sweden following the recent sale of Malthus Lift and Maskin's access sales division to Brubakken.

In the last year Ruthmann has also appointed Tru.c.s srl to represent it in Italy and Nummi Cranes in Finland.
